IMPT NOTE: NOT AN IDEAL HOUSE FOR PEOPLE WITH MOBILITY ISSUES. LOOK CLOSELY AT THE PICTURES.
There's been news reports about how picky VRBO owners are getting. We want potential visitors to know, we own one property, we care about your vacation experience, we are available and responsive.
Waitsfield is a great place to bring your family, friends and dogs ... wide open spaces, fresh air, outdoor activities, winter or summer, all within a few hours drive from all of New England and the tri-state area.
The Snow's Nest is about 2.5 miles from the center of Waitsfield village, where you can find everything you need but still separate yourselves. There are walking trails, canoeing and kayaking, biking, antiquing, farmers' markets, artisanal local foods and fooderies including the Von Trapp (yes, that Von Trapp) dairy farm and store, sporting events, etc.
This is our one and only property we list, we are owner/manager, you are renting our home, we work with you on a personal level. It's not a cookie-cutter rental, it's our home.
Play, eat, sleep. Relax and reconnect, with yourself, with family, with nature. Change your venue, refresh, recharge, regress ...
We have everything you reasonably need. Just pack your clothes, pick up some groceries and you're all set. The house is fully equipped, not only with necessities, but with books, games, videos, toys, kitchen gear .... Three good-sized bedrooms sleep six, two bathrooms, air conditioning, large rear deck with with a full retractable awning, covered front porch, 3.5 acres with a vernal pond at the end of a mown path. Apple trees, pear trees, blueberries and wild blackberries ... We are just off the iconically picturesque Common Road east of town. Views to the west. Please look at the pictures, as they say it all, it's very livable. Our home is designed for YEAR ROUND fun and relaxation.
Open floor plan, warm tones, radiant heat floors, gas-burning fireplace. Appliances include gas stove, d/w, microwave, full w/d. You can easily stay for a weekend, a week or a month.
This house has been continually upgraded every year since we bought in 2009.
We offer streaming fiber optic Internet with WIFI for your own computer. And of course a large TV monitor, as well as another TV in the master.
YOUR CHILDREN AND FLEA-FREE, WELL-BEHAVED PETS* ARE WELCOME. Please clean up after your dog/s.
If you must smoke, outdoors ONLY please, and dispose of butts appropriately.
Please check the calendar for available dates. And get in touch with us. We respond to phone calls or emails, and we want to work with you. You don't make a commitment if you just want to ask a few questions!
* No Akitas, wolfdogs, Chow Chows, Presa Canarios, or pit bulls. Our insurance prohibits these five breeds. Mutts are fine. :-)

The first thing that we noted when we got to the house was that there were dead flies all over the floor. This was especially concerning as our dogs were with us and we didn’t know if a bug killer had been used to kill the flies. The house was also lacking stair railings and had tripping hazards at thresholds which was a major concern for my father with mobility issues. The bedroom that is listed as two twins that can be converted to a king needs a very heavy dresser to be moved in order for that to occur. The location of the bedrooms and bathroom were also precarious and caused concern for falling down the stairs in the middle of the night. We paid quite a bit for a 3 night stay and are sorely disappointed with what we got for our money.
